Mir Hossein Mousavi’s Daughters Brutally Attacked By Security Agents on Eyde Ghadir

[The following is a translation of a status on the Facebook page of Narges Mousavi. She has requested that we share the account of what happened to them when they were granted visitation with their parents yesterday on the occasion of Eyde Ghadir. Please share widely.]

What you are about to read is an account of the events that occurred during our visit with our detained parents yesterday on the occasion of Eyde Ghadir:
On Wednesday October 24th, 2013 we were contacted by security agents who informed us that an exception would be made so we could have lunch with our parents. Of course this luncheon was in lieu of releasing them on the occasion of Eyde Ghadir, particularly given that we are now approaching the 1000 day mark of their house arrest.
We were told that we would be allowed to spend a total of 2/12 hours with our parents from 11:30am to 2:00pm. Two female security officers were present during our visit. Their pseudo names are Maryam and Sarah (the legal name of one is Mojgan Nazemi, born in 1983). One of these two women had shamelessly accosted and affronted father during the time he had been hospitalized, despite the fact that our mother has always treated them with a motherly respect, even going as far as gifting them the customary Eydi gift while under house arrest.
When our visitation hours came to an end this particular female security officer requested that we accompany her to a secure building belonging to the Ministry of Intelligence next to our parents’ house on Akhtar street. She wanted to conduct a bodily search ensuring that we had not illegally removed any items from our parents’ home while visiting. Though it was hard to believe at first, the demands of the security officer in question were not only unconventional but also disgusting to say the least. To our utter shock and dismay she even repeatedly insisted that we remove our under garments. Her behavior and the manner in which she treated us was anything but what is customary in Islamic tradition.
After refusing to remove our clothes, she attacked us, slapping both myself and my sister Zahra across the face. When I tried to stop her from hitting us she became even more violent, brutally biting my wrists. She repeatedly attacked us and when we finally called out for the head of the prison guards Mr. Foroughi, he of course apologized, but neither felt the need to explain the reason behind such a brutal and inhumane behavior.
During the entire time we were being attacked, my father was standing behind the iron bars of their kitchen that is to the East of the building belonging to the Ministry of Intelligence and he could hear the loud voices and noise arising from the brutal behavior of the security officers. Unfortunately my mother also witnessed their violent behavior.
I have a number of pictures that tell the story of this unfortunate and inhumane incident, including pictures of the head of the prison guards which will be made public if necessary.
